Much like how the authors described long-standing issues caused by fundamental conflicts and inconsistencies, human trafficking cannot be eliminated by having better educated and trained public safety officials. Laws and policies regarding human trafficking need to be updated.

During my research, I discovered that although there are federal laws about human trafficking, many of these laws are recommendations, not requirements. For example, there are 14 states that mandate hotels and other lodging facilities to have human trafficking awareness signs. 14 out of 50! That is ridiculous. There are 12 that recommend having these signs but now that is half of the United States that even identify this as a concern. There are only 17 states that recommend lodging employees receive training to identify human trafficking but it should be mandatory, for all 50 states (Unpacking Human Trafficking, 2019).
